Bryce Eldridge optioned to Triple-A Sacramento

Bryce Eldridge has been optioned to Triple-A Sacramento by the San Francisco Giants. (Alex Pavlovic on X)
Fantasy Impact:
Eldridge slashed .231/.388/.462 with six extra base hits - including a home run - and six RBI in 18 games this spring with the Giants. However, the 21-year-old slugger struck out 19 times in 39 at bats. Eldridge, one of the top prospects in baseball, made his major league debut last season but went just 3-for-28 with four RBI in 10 games with the Giants. With the move, Eldridge will get more time to develop as he will have the opportunity to play first base every day at Triple-A Sacramento. It may not be a popular move, but it's the right move by the Giants. There will be plenty of time in the near future to see Eldridge's power at Oracle Park.
